Docker und Linux-Container haben die Art und Weise, wie Unternehmen Software entwickeln, bereitstellen und ausführen, grundlegend verändert. Daher ist es wichtig zu verstehen, was diese Tools genau leisten und wie Sie sie erfolgreich in das Ökosystem Ihres Unternehmens integrieren. Sean Kane und Karl Matthias haben dieses Handbuch vollständig überarbeitet und erweitert. Sie vermitteln Entwicklern, Ops, Architektinnen und IT-Managern ein umfassendes Verständnis von Docker und beschreiben, wie Container nahezu jeden Aspekt der modernen Softwarebereitstellung und -verwaltung verbessern können. Die Übersetzung der 3. US-Auflage dokumentiert die vielfältigen Möglichkeiten, die Docker ein Jahrzehnt nach der ersten Veröffentlichung bietet. Kane und Matthias beschreiben aktuelle Best Practices und neue Funktionen wie BuildKit, die Unterstützung von Multi-Architektur-Images, Rootless Container u.v.a.m.

Description The book starts by introducing Containers and explains how they are different from virtual machines, and why they are the preferred tool for developing applications. You will understand the working of Images, Containers, and their associated Storage and will see how all the moving parts bind together to work synchronously. The book will then focus on Docker Swarm, the mechanism for orchestrating several running Docker containers. It then delves deeper into Docker Networking. Towards the end, you will learn how to secure your applications, especially by leveraging the native features of Docker Enterprise Edition. About the Technology Docker's simple idea-wrapping an application and its dependencies into a single deployable container-created a buzz in the software industry. Now, containers are essential to enterprise infrastructure, and Docker is the undisputed industry standard. So what do you do after you've mastered the basics?
